Technical Field

[0001] This utility model relates to the field of automotive parts, and in particular to a fabric punching mechanism for automotive cover plates. Background Technology

[0002] Automobiles have become an important means of transportation in people's daily lives. With the development of the automotive industry, related industries have also developed rapidly. As a car decoration, the demand for car interior fabrics has been expanding year by year. When wrapping the existing car cover with holes, it is necessary to punch holes in it before wrapping the fabric. After wrapping the fabric, the holes in the fabric are punched, which results in low overall production efficiency. Therefore, a fabric punching mechanism for car cover is proposed. [0016] Please see Figure 1-3In this embodiment of the present invention, the fabric punching mechanism for a car cover includes a support platform 2 and a car cover placement fixture 9 placed horizontally on the support platform 2. A car cover 10 with fabric wrapped around it is placed inside the car cover placement fixture 9. Second connecting seats 4 are provided on both the left and right sides of the support platform 2, and guide rods 7 are vertically and elastically provided at the top of each of the second connecting seats 4. A movable platform 1 is horizontally provided at the top of each guide rod 7, and the movable platform 1 is parallel to the support platform 2. The movable platform 1 moves elastically up and down on the support platform 2 via the guide rods 7. Vertical forming elements are located on both sides of the bottom of the movable platform 1 to cut the fabric from the car cover on the car cover placement fixture 9. The punch 11 is used for punching and cutting fabric. The bottom end of the punch 11 is formed with a blade 12 for punching and piercing the fabric. Through the elastic cooperation between the moving table 1 and the guide rod 7, when the moving table 1 moves downward, the punch 11 moves into the car cover placement fixture 9 and the guide rod 7 moves into the second connecting seat 4 until the blade 12 completely penetrates the car cover. After punching, cutting and stamping the fabric in the car cover, and stopping the pressure on the moving table 1, the guide rod 7 elastically resets inside the second connecting seat 4 and the moving table 1 resets, so that the punch 11 rises out from inside the car cover placement fixture 9 for the next processing of the car cover.

[0017] A third connecting seat 8 is provided between the support platform 2 and the car cover placement fixture 9. The third connecting seat 8 is laterally movable on the support platform 2, and the car cover placement fixture 9 is laterally fixed on the third connecting seat 8. Thus, the car cover placement fixture 9 can slide off the support platform 2 through the third connecting seat 8. This allows the car cover placement fixture 9 to be moved to the bottom of the moving platform 1 when a car cover to be processed is placed on it, or the processed car cover along with the car cover placement fixture 9 can be slid off the support platform 2 to replace the next car cover to be processed.

[0018] A guide rod limiting seat 6 is provided between the guide rod 7 and the second connecting seat 4, and the guide rod limiting seat 6 is vertically fixed on the second connecting seat 4. The guide rod 7 is elastically inserted into the guide rod limiting seat 6 and can move elastically within the guide rod limiting seat 6.

[0019] A first connecting seat 3 is provided between the guide rod 7 and the moving platform 1, and the first connecting seats 3 are all located laterally on both sides of the bottom end of the moving platform 1. A guide rod fixing seat 5 is provided at the bottom end of each of the first connecting seats 3, and the other end of the guide rod 7 is vertically fixed inside the guide rod fixing seat 5.
